ZX Spectrum Next implementation on a sub $30 Tang Nano 20k FPGA board.
by RetroSilicon
( via @rcl )
Impressive technical feat, fitting the Next core into a much smaller FPGA of a completely different architecture, the original Spectrum Next runs on the more powerful Xilinx FPGAs (Spartan, originally, and Artix class in KS2 and KS3. KS3 in particular will be delivering a Xilinx Artix-7 XC7A35T-2CSG324C).
All of which speaks highly of both the technical ability of RetroSilicon, and the quality and expansive vision of the SpecNext LLC implementation.
